Output d85e19ba3bd1abe42b427d583105499ced121cd40211994fd54f4e175eeb936c:38
- value
- 530974
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 89d38b6145e1d5b4c037e6497c2b5ab5699b7497 OP_EQUAL
- address
- 3EFmvC26NcR5QVuQxiabVXFqXx8UarUG9D
- transaction
- d85e19ba3bd1abe42b427d583105499ced121cd40211994fd54f4e175eeb936c
- spent
- true